Factors to Consider When Selecting the Right Commuter Ebike for 2026

When choosing the best commuter ebike for 2026, several key factors come into play. Battery life tops the list. Most commuters travel an average of 10-15 miles daily. A reliable battery should support this distance comfortably while providing a quick recharge option. According to industry reports, the ideal battery range is around 400-600 watt-hours for daily commutes.


Weight is another critical factor. A lightweight ebike makes it easier to navigate city streets and store in tight spaces. Commuters should look for models under 50 pounds. Remember that a heavy bike can become cumbersome during climbs or in crowded areas. Test rides can help assess whether the bike feels manageable.


Tip: Consider the bike’s integrated features. Built-in lights and racks can enhance your commuting experience. Many models now offer smart functionalities, like GPS tracking. Investing in comfort—good saddle and adjustable handlebars—can make daily rides enjoyable. Keep in mind that preferences vary widely. What feels right for one person may not work for another. Testing multiple bikes can help refine your choice.

Understanding Motor Power: How Wattage Affects Performance and Commuting

When choosing a commuter ebike, understanding motor power is key. Wattage directly influences performance, especially for daily rides. A higher wattage can mean more speed and better hill climbing. Yet, power doesn’t solely define a bike's efficiency. Weight, battery size, and design are also crucial.

Tips: Look for ebikes with at least 250 watts for comfortable commuting. This power level aids performance without overwhelming the user. It's enough for city streets and moderate inclines. Higher wattages, like 500 or more, deliver more thrill but can drain batteries faster. This trade-off may require frequent recharges.

Wattage is not everything. Some bikes have lower power but clever designs. These may handle urban challenges effectively. An effective commuter ebike is a balance between power and practicality. Test rides can reveal how a bike feels on different terrains. This practice helps identify what truly suits your needs for daily commutes.

Battery Capacity and Range: Key Metrics for Daily Commuter Ebikes

When selecting a commuter e-bike, battery capacity and range are crucial factors. A battery's capacity, measured in watt-hours (Wh), indicates how much energy it can store. For daily commutes, look for models with at least 400 Wh. This ensures you have sufficient power for your ride without constantly worrying about charging.

Consider your daily distance. If you travel ten miles round-trip, opt for a bike with a range of at least 25 miles. However, real-world conditions can reduce this range. Factors like terrain, rider weight, and assist level play significant roles. Test your chosen e-bike on varied routes to understand its limits.

**Tips:** Check if the e-bike has a removable battery for charging convenience. Look for features like regenerative braking, which can extend the range. Think about how you will charge your bike after your ride. A reliable charging routine can prevent range anxiety.

Evaluating Comfort and Ergonomics in Commuter Ebike Design

When selecting a commuter e-bike, comfort and ergonomics play a vital role. An ideal bike should fit the rider well. Check the frame geometry to ensure it suits your height and riding style. A relaxed riding position can reduce strain on your back and neck.

Saddle comfort is critical for longer rides. Look for a well-padded seat or an adjustable saddle to find your perfect fit. Grips and handlebars also matter. They should feel comfortable in your hands, aiding control and reducing fatigue. Pay attention to materials and shapes.

Don’t overlook pedal placement. Proper alignment can make pedaling more efficient and enjoyable. Test rides can reveal issues overlooked during initial assessments. Consider adjustments for feel and posture. It’s essential to reflect on your preferences. Is your current ride comfortable enough? If not, what changes can you make?

Analyzing Cost vs. Features: Finding the Best Value in Commuter Ebikes

When considering the best commuter ebikes, it's vital to analyze cost vs. features carefully. Many options exist, but not all deliver value. Focus on essential features like battery life, weight, and range. A lightweight bike can make a significant difference in daily use, especially when dealing with uphill rides or longer distances.

Researching battery specifications is crucial. Cheaper bikes may have lower capacity batteries. This means less range, which could limit your commute. Factor in local terrain as well. If your route includes steep hills, prioritize bikes with powerful motors despite potentially higher costs.

Another area to evaluate is the build quality of the ebike. Some lower-cost models might compromise on frame material and reliability. A well-constructed bike can save you future maintenance costs and provide a safer ride. Look for user reviews and ratings on durability. Often, conscientious consumers share insights that can help you avoid pitfalls. Balancing these elements can lead to a thoughtful purchase that enhances your daily commuting experience.
